ERCO North America: Lighting Applications Engineer (m/f/d) | Edison, NJ

ERCO is a global market leader in the field of architectural lighting, offering a comprehensive range of high-quality products. They are seeking a Lighting Applications Engineer to develop and support lighting design needs with customers and agency partners.

Responsibilities

Work with our customers, agency partners and sales team to perform computer generated lighting calculations renderings
Familiarity with IESNA guidelines and lighting design best practices
Familiar with sustainable design, including the LEED rating systems, WELL Building standard, etc
Provide lighting specifications support, develop lighting schedules and all related design documentation as required per project
Develop project layouts detailing fixture locations, mounting, track and fixture layout, & power supply locations
Develop lighting story boards, leading to control/commissioning documentation
Conduct on site aiming/commissioning of project, or remote technical support of the same
Ability to work independently as well as part of a team
Excellent written and verbal communication skills

Preferred

Bachelor's Degree (preferred) in a design program related to architecture, interior design, engineering, architectural engineering, or lighting design
2+ years of lighting experience is preferred
Proficiency with all or some: CAD (AutoCAD/BricsCAD), Lighting simulation software (AGI 3.2/Dialux or similar), 3D modeling/rendering (Sketchup), and Adobe Creative Suite
Microsoft Teams, and a CRM software package
Previous work experience in the museum, art gallery, or related field
